Average moving costs in Chesham
| Property size | Typical Chesham cost |
|---|---|
| Studio | £350–£700 |
| 1-bedroom | £450–£800 |
| 2-bedroom | £600–£1,200 |
| 3-bedroom | £950–£1,500 |
| 4-bedroom | £1,400–£2,300 |
Crew, vehicle and packing for a Chesham move
- Typical crew size
- 2 movers for 1–2 bed, 3 for a 3-bed, 4 for 4+ beds. Add one mover for stairs without a lift or full packing.
- Recommended vehicle size
- Studios and 1-beds: 1 Luton van (~600 cu ft). 2–3 beds: 1–2 Luton vans. 4+ beds: 2–3 Luton vans or a 7.5t lorry.
- Packing cost guidance
- £200–£600 (full pack), £80–£200 (fragile-only). Most Chesham households add full or fragile-only packing for moves above 2 bedrooms.
- Typical duration
- Most 1–2 bed local moves complete in 4–6 hours. 3-bed moves typically run 6–8 hours. 4+ bed moves often need a full day or multi-day.
Local Chesham moving considerations
Property mix: Period cottages on Church Street and Market Square, post-war family housing across Pond Park and Hilltop, larger detached homes in Pednor and Botley, and modern developments at Waterside and around the canal basin.
Typical moves: Most Chesham moves are 2–4 bedroom family relocations, with frequent moves between Chesham and Amersham, Berkhamsted and outer North-West London. Downsizer moves from Chiltern villages into central Chesham flats are also a regular fixture of the local market.
Transport & access: The Metropolitan line gives Chesham direct trains to Baker Street, Kings Cross and the City. Road access runs via the A416 to the M25 (J18) and the A413 north to Aylesbury — most removal lorries route via the M25 to avoid Chiltern lanes.
Things to know: Central Chesham around Broadway and the High Street has tight access, suspended-parking zones and short loading windows. Early loading and a pre-booked parking dispensation are recommended for any move from HP5 1.
Premium pockets such as Chartridge, Hawridge and Cholesbury sit just outside the town and often need a separate site survey because of narrow rural lanes, blind bends and overhanging trees. For these post-codes most local movers prefer a Luton van plus a shuttle vehicle rather than a 7.5-tonne lorry.
Estimated Chesham removal costs trend slightly above the wider Buckinghamshire average, mainly because of the access constraints in the centre and the proportion of 4-bedroom Chiltern family homes. Expect 3-bedroom local moves around £1,100–£1,600 and 4-bedroom moves £1,500–£2,300, with full packing adding £250–£600 depending on inventory.
